Wheat – Just My Opinion

Sept Chgo Wheat closed 6 ¾ cents lower ($7.11 ¼), Dec 6 ¾ cents lower ($7.25 ½) & March 6 ¾ cents lower ($7.38 ¾)

Sept KC Wheat closed 2 ¼ cents lower ($7.02), Dec 2 ¼ cent lower ($7.15) & March 1 ¾ cents lower ($7.24 ¼)

Sept Mpls Wheat closed 5 ½ cents lower ($9.25 ¼), Dec 2 ¾ cents lower ($9.08) & March ¼ cent higher ($8.96)

Weekly Wheat Export Sales – old crop vs. 200-600 K T. expected – new crop vs. none expected

Flat price wheat continues to be in its recent correction/consolidation mode with Chgo prices taking the lion’s share of the flat price correction. Inter-market spreading appears to be obvious; KC gaining on Chgo, Chgo wheat losing to corn and soybeans. I was a bit surprised at today’s early weakness considering what appears to be a fair amount of global business around; Pakistan (although less than expected), Jordan, Tunisia, Turkey. I’ll continue with my original game plan thinking Dec Chgo wheat should be able to realize support from $7.20 down to $7.10 and Dec KC wheat below the $7.00 level.
